The initial state of the WebSphere MQ Explorer 7.1 queue manager All set expansion icon has changed from collapsed to expanded. The square icon to the left of "All [all set]" contains a - (minus sign) within the box instead of a + (plus sign,) so all queue managers are displayed. The initial states of WebSphere MQ Explorer 7.1 queue manager manual set expansion icons are collapsed, same as in WebSphere MQ Explorer 7.0.

A common use of queue manager sets is to partition queue manager environments (development, production, quality assurance, disaster recovery, etc.) into separate navigation trees.

I asked IBM about the change and they answered as follows:

Quote:
*Start Change Team Update*
The behaviour in question is provided by the underlying Eclipse platform
APIs. In MQ Explorer 7.1, a newer version of the Eclipse platform is
utilised and MQ Explorer makes use of the available functionality for
handling user interfaces as per the Eclipse guidelines.

Thus, this change in behaviour from 7.0.x to 7.1 is not directly the
result of a change within MQ Explorer, but a consequence of the newer
Eclipse platform.
If the customer feels that the previous behaviour is something they
would like in the product, then please assist them in raising a
requirement.

*END Change Team Update*

Nope.

The initial expansion state of the All queue manager set in WebSphere MQ Explorer 7.1 is always expanded and the initial expansion states of manual queue manager sets are always collapsed. IBM has confirmed.
